Rarely in this day and age do you come across someone who does not own a computer, and as society progresses, it seems apparent that more and more people are choosing to invest in laptop and notebook computers, as opposed to the standard, and increasingly outdated, desktop. The reason more people are choosing to invest in laptops and notebooks rather than desktops is quite simple, really. Laptops and notebooks are portable and allow for people to work, network, research, compose, and communicate from a plethora of locations. Since most laptops and notebooks now offer built in wireless, it makes it simple for people to travel with their computers while simultaneously having the ability to connect to open internet networks.

Netbooks are the new wave in mobile computing. First-time buyers are likely to be attracted to these small laptops because of their attractive price tags, while power users appreciate them because they are lighter than regular notebooks but still have full keyboards. Because netbooks are fairly popular, a great many new models have been released in the past few years, making it more difficult to decide which one is right for you. On top of that, traditional laptops are still an option that shouldn’t be ignored. If you’re after a multimedia experience, for example, a 17 inch laptop is going to provide a hands-down better picture than a netbook with a 7 inch screen.

Buying Considerations Netbook
If eventually you decide to buy a Netbook, note a few things before buying.
Screen
Netbooks have tiny screens ranging from 7 to 10 Inches. Choose a comfortable for your eyes. High resolution like 1024×600 pixels to the top is the right choice in order to view the content of the web site in their entirety.
